Positive Solutions of Systems of Semilinear Elliptic Equations: The Pendulum Method,

Abstract

Conditions are formulated which guarantee the existence of positive solutions for simultaneous systems on an open domain with each constant is a positive measure. The main tools used are probabilistic potential theory, Markov processes, and an iterative scheme which is not a generalization of the one used for quasi-monotone systems. Quasi-monotonicity is not assumed and new results are obtained.
